When the [enter] key is pressed for a valid tag code (e.g.
) the selected
tag will be used to continue the operation for which the selection process was
being used if that tag is appropriate for the operation. For example, if you are
performing a parameter modification operation, but have selected a read-only
parameter tag code, you will be unable to exit the screen with this read-only
parameter. The screen will display this information, along with the tag's current
value, such as shown in
. Re-enter a tag code for a parameter or press
[F10] to return to the previous screen without making a selection.

Edit Text
Various operations require a text string to be entered. Operations requiring this
are:
•
setting external faults
•
adding text to selected Top Level Menu meters
•
identifying the drive with a text string
•
entering a filename
The operator interface's keypad does not contain any alpha keys to allow direct
input of the characters. This section will describe the operation for which
characters may be entered.
